though they kept the same display technology into the current generation 11-inch
22:47
that one did not get the mini led technology so this is ips versus mini led and for all the
22:55
i mean it's not even a controversy for all the conversation around the blooming
23:00
aspect defect the thing that people don't like about the uh performance on the mini led or at
23:07
least they've been pointing out on a black background it is a superior technology from
23:12
a contrast perspective i don't know if you can see it but to my eyes this is more contrasty it
23:18
almost feels like oled now the only potential for problem that occurs is when you launch into
23:24
something that happens to have a really dark area pressed right up against a very bright area
23:31
now what happened on the old tech because you had fewer dimming zones is you would get a kind of
23:38
grayishness to the entire black background near a particular section. In this case, people were
23:46
noticing a glow around individual areas, almost like a spotlight sort of glow effect. Now this is
23:53
emphasized when you have the lights off. If you're like watching a movie or something, you can see
23:56
here it's not really all that prevalent. Is it a little bit nitpicky? Yeah, to a certain extent. I
24:02
understand these things are expensive. Everyone has a different take on how much that is going to
24:06
impact or affect them. It's not OLED, but I can tell you just based on this brief comparison
24:12
it looks a lot more like OLED from a contrast perspective. And even with that blooming aspect
24:18
for my use, I still would probably prefer it over the old tech, the old IPS display
24:24
which is just lacking a little bit of vibrance. OLED would be awesome. Maybe next time around
